Six Questions Your Koala Insulation Franchise Financial Model Must Answer

We built this financial model using detailed research into the insulation sector to help you navigate the startup phase. The pre-populated data includes $1.16M in year-one revenue and a 31% EBITDA margin, all of which you can edit to fit your specific territory. This tool ensures your capital expenditure forecasting is accurate before you sign a lease or buy your first blowing machine.

What is the profitability trajectory?

This franchise unit is projected to reach profitability within its first year, specifically hitting an EBITDA of $362,000 by the end of year one. After accounting for the 6.5% royalty, 2% marketing fee, and materials costs starting at 13%, the model shows net profit climbing steadily as you scale toward $2.98M in annual revenue by year five.

How much capital is required?

To launch this unit in the US, you will need approximately $267,000 in initial capital to cover the core startup requirements. This investment includes the $49,500 franchise fee, $90,000 for service vehicles, and $60,000 for specialized blowing machines. The model also accounts for $35,000 in headquarters improvements and an initial cash buffer to handle early operating expenses.

What is the break-even point?

The unit reaches its monthly break-even point in April 2026, just 4 months after the initial launch phase. This quick transition is driven by the high average ticket of residential insulation projects and a lean fixed cost structure of $9,300 per month. Maintaining a tight grip on labor and material costs during the first 120 days is the most critical factor for hitting this date.
